Hi again,

after all the web messaging problems I had before with my installation I 
finally went back to a backup that has a clean IMail 2006.3 install. 
This time I did not try to promote the machine to be a Windows domain 
controller.

I still see problems with web messaging. Different problems.
I can direct my browser to http://192.168.1.5/iClient and get the 
Ipswitch Web Messaging logon screen. That is a step forward!

But what am I supposed to enter as username/password.

For
   username   paege
   password   mypassword
I get
   "Unable to log into the system.
   Reason: The Domain does not exist"

For
   username   iclient/paege
   password   mypassword
I get
   "Invalid username/password"

I tried with different users. All have "Allow Web Access" checked. I 
double checked all passwords. No go.
Maybe I'm stupid.

All tests were local - no firewalls involved. But from outside the 
firewall the tests show the same results.

Help needed - still...
